#0e7334 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#0e7334 is composed of 5.5% red, 45.1% green and 20.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 87.8% cyan, 0% magenta, 54.8% yellow and 54.9% black. It has a hue angle of 142.6 degrees, a saturation of 78.3% and a lightness of 25.3%. #0e7334 color hex could be obtained by blending #1ce668 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#006633.

Shades and Tints of #0e7334

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010a05 is the darkest color, while #f8fefa is the lightest one.

Tones of #0e7334

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#404140 is the less saturated color, while #047d32 is the most saturated one.
